Factors Influencing Resale Value

1. Technological Obsolescence

Rapid advancements in GPU technology can diminish the value of older models. The RTX 4080 Super’s resale value depends on how quickly newer models are released and how much they improve performance.

2. Market Demand and Supply

High demand for gaming and professional applications can keep resale prices high. Conversely, an oversupply of used GPUs can drive prices down, especially if newer models flood the market.

3. Condition and Usage

The physical and functional condition of the RTX 4080 Super significantly impacts its resale value. Proper maintenance, minimal usage, and original packaging can fetch higher prices.

Long-term Resale Outlook

In the long term, the RTX 4080 Super’s resale value is likely to decline, as with most technology products. However, its initial high performance and demand may sustain reasonable prices for several years post-release.

Tips for Maximizing Resale Value

  • Maintain the card in excellent condition.
  • Keep the original packaging and accessories.
  • Use the card responsibly to avoid physical damage.
  • Stay informed about market trends and upcoming GPU releases.
  • Sell when demand is high, ideally before newer models are announced.
